AC Specifications
AC specifications for U1251B
Tab l e 7-2 U1251B accuracy specifications ± (% of reading + number of LSD) for true RMS AC voltage
Function Range Resolution
Frequency
30 Hz to 45 Hz 45 Hz to 1 kHz 1 kHz to 5 kHz 5 kHz to 30 kHz
Voltage
[1][2]
50.000 mV 0.001 mV 1 + 60 0.6 + 40 1.0 + 40 1.6 + 60
500.00 mV 0.01 mV 1 + 60 0.6 + 25 1.0 + 40 1.6 + 60
1000.0 mV 0.1 mV 1 + 60 0.6 + 25 1.0 + 25 3.5 + 120
5.0000 V 0.0001 V 1 + 60 0.6 + 25 1.0 + 25 3.5 + 120
50.000 V 0.001 V 1 + 60 0.6 + 25 1.0 + 25 3.5 + 120
500.00 V 0.01 V 1 + 60 0.6 + 25 1.0 + 25 -
1000.0 V 0.1 V 1 + 60 0.6 + 40 1.0 + 40 -
Notes for U1251B AC voltage specifications:
1 Input impedance: Refer to Ta b l e 7 - 1 9 .
2 AC mV/V and AC µA/mA/A specifications are true RMS AC coupled, valid from 5% to 100% of range. The crest factor
may be up to 3 at full scale, up to 5 at half-scale, except for 1000 mV and 1000 V ranges, where the crest factor is 1.5 at full
scale and 3 at half scale.

Notes for U1251B AC current specifications:
1 AC mV/V and AC µA/mA/A specifications are true RMS AC coupled, valid from 5% to 100% of range. The crest factor
may be up to 3 at full scale, up to 5 at half-scale, except for 1000 mV and 1000 V ranges, where the crest factor is 1.5 at full
scale and 3 at half scale.
2 Input current > 35 µArms.
3 Current can be measured from 2.5 A up to 10 A continuously. Add 0.5% to the specified accuracy if the signal measured is
in the range of 10 A to 20 A and for a period of up to 30 seconds. After measuring current > 10 A, leave the meter to cool
down for a period that is twice the measuring time used before application of low current measurement.
4 Input current < 3 Arms.
